使用 Rclone 将远程 WebDAV 存储映射为本地硬盘
一、准备工作
1.1 准备 WebDAV 连接
选择一个支持 WebDAV 的网盘服务并注册账号。以某免费网盘为例,注册后进入个人中心。

收到验证邮件后完成注册。在设置中开启 WebDAV 访问权限,记录以下信息(密码仅显示一次):
| WebDAV Connection URL |
|---|
| Connection ID |
| Apps Password |
尝试登录 WebDAV 确认连接正常。
1.2 下载 Rclone 和 WinFSP
本示例基于 Windows 11 系统,其他操作系统请参考官方文档。
下载地址:https://rclone.org/downloads/
解压压缩包至指定目录,例如 D:/Rclone。
同时下载并安装 WinFSP(文件系统中间件)。下载地址:https://winfsp.dev/rel/
二、配置 Rclone
建议将命令行工具添加到系统环境变量中。
打开资源管理器进入 Rclone 目录,右键选择'在终端中打开'。
输入命令开始配置:
rclone config
输入 n 新建 New Remote,输入远程名称(如 infinicloud)。
根据提示输入 WebDAV 对应的编号(不同版本可能不同),依次输入 URL、Vendor、User 及密码。
可选配置直接回车,编辑选项输入 n,查看配置总结。
输入 q 退出配置模式。
验证远程连接是否成功:
rclone lsf infinicloud:
若显示文件列表,表示配置成功。
三、本地挂载
确保已安装 WinFSP。使用以下命令挂载(以 Z: 盘为例):
rclone mount infinicloud: Z: --network-mode --vfs-cache-mode full
常用挂载参数说明:
| 参数 | 说明 |
|---|---|
| --network-mode | 以网络位置挂载,提高文件管理器响应速度 |
| --vfs-cache-mode full | 启用完整缓存模式,提高读写性能 |
| --vfs-cache-max-size 1G | 设置缓存最大大小为 1GB |
| --buffer-size 512M | 设置缓冲区大小为 512MB |

